Responsibilities

As a Nurse Practitioner (NP), you are an advanced practice registered nurse (APRN) who provides primary and specialty healthcare services to patients across the lifespan.

You play a vital role in delivering high-quality, accessible healthcare services to patients across diverse healthcare settings, contributing to improved health outcomes, patient satisfaction, and the advancement of nursing practice. In collaboration with the physician/medical director assumes clinical responsibility for tasks performed within Nurse Practitioners scope of practice. Including:

  • Taking patients history performing physical examinations ordering appropriate diagnostic tests establishing diagnosis and provide care and management for common illnesses and disease prevention in the pediatric and adult patient.
  • The NP may assist in the admission transfer or discharge from Health Care System.
  • Makes appropriate referrals to specialists and community agencies.
  • Participates in quality assurance and quality improvement program.
  • Works within multidisciplinary team to develop plan for the patient and their family.
  • In addition to the routine duties of detailed in NP scope of practice the in-patient specialty NP will provide care and management for acutely ill patients respond to emergency situations and may also see patients in the intensive care units.

Qualifications

Minimum:

  • Master's in nursing.
  • Graduate of accredited program for nurse practitioners.
  • Three years clinical experience in area of specialty.
  • Compact state or Arizona RN license (RN)
  • Arizona Advance Practice Nurse license (LIC APN),
  • National Certificate as an nurse practitioner in area of specialty under AZ regulations: (a) CT NP-AACN,
    (b) CT NP-AANP, (c) CT NP-ANCC, or (d) CT NP-PNCB.
  • Valid DEA registration.
  • American Heart Association Basic Life Support certification - Nat'l

Preferred:

  • American Heart Association Advanced Cardiac Life Support - Nat'l
